Aerodynamics vs. photo voltaic panel floor tradeoff

The important thing to the vary of the Lightyear One has been maximizing photo voltaic charging whereas minimizing air drag.

Lightyear One’s aerodynamic form provides to the automobile’s excessive effectivity. It’s lengthy with a slope that resembles the cross-section of an airplane wing. Different choices, corresponding to including wheel covers to the rear tires and changing aspect mirrors with cameras, squeezed out much more effectivity. Wind tunnel checks confirmed that Lightyear One broke the file for being essentially the most aerodynamic five-seater electrical automobile so far.

When contemplating the automobile’s roof, they wanted to seek out the correct stability between a very flat, large form that might maximize daylight publicity, and one with curves that would cut back wind resistance. By operating simulations in Simulink, they have been capable of scrutinize these sorts of design tweaks and see the place one of the best tradeoffs have been to enhance effectivity.
